Give the atomic number of the inert gas atom in which the total number of d-electrons is equal to the difference in the number of total p- and s- electrons. |
|
Answer» `1s^2 2s^2 2p^6 3s^2 3p^6 3d^10 4s^2 4p^6` Total number of d-electrons = 10 Total number of p-electrons =6+6+6=18 Total number of s-electrons =2+2+2+2=8 Difference in total number of p- and s- electrons =18-8 =10 So INERT gas is `._36Kr` |
